Ask about Their Marketing Strategy

Asking about their marketing strategy will help you understand how an agent in Hollywood intends to market your property. This can have an important impact on your home’s success.

Digital marketing is an important aspect to consider. This could be done by using social media, online advertising and email campaigns. A strong online presence is crucial in today’s market.

Also, traditional marketing methods like print advertising, open house, and direct mailing can still be very effective at attracting buyers. It is important to find out if the agent intends to use a combination of digital and traditional marketing strategies.

Another important component of marketing is networking. A reputable agent will have connections with other professionals, such as other real estate agents, lenders, or home stagers. These connections may help to promote your home to a wider range of potential purchasers.

In addition, staging your home can have a huge impact on the marketability of it. A knowledgeable agent should provide guidance for decluttering your home and staging it to highlight its best qualities and attract more interested purchasers.

When asking a realtor about their marketing strategy, it’s crucial to understand how they handle digital and traditional advertising, networking, and staging. If you choose an agent with a comprehensive plan for marketing, your chances of selling the property quickly and at a good price will increase.

Understanding their Terms and Fees

Clarify Commission Rates

Clarifying the real estate agent’s commission rates in Hollywood is a critical part of home selling or buying. Commission rates are the percentages of the final price that an agent will be paid for their services.

Real estate agents in Hollywood often work on a commission basis, which means they only get paid when a sale is successfully completed. The commission rate for services is usually agreed between the agent’s client and themselves before any work is performed.

It is important for both parties to clearly understand what the commission rate is and how it will be calculated. This can avoid any misunderstandings that may arise later in the transaction.

Commission rates for real estate agents in Hollywood can vary depending on a variety of factors, including the local market conditions, the specific services being offered, and the experience and reputation of the agent.

Some agents may charge an upfront flat fee, while other agents may charge by a percentage on the sales price. You should discuss these details in advance with your agent to make an informed choice about whether or not their services are for you.

In addition to the rate of commission, it’s important to clarify other fees or costs associated with working with an estate agent in Hollywood. These can include marketing costs, administrative fees or any other charges that might arise during the transaction.

Clarifying commission rates with an agent in Hollywood will ensure a smooth, successful experience when buying or selling a home. By discussing the details in advance, both parties will be able to work together for a successful sale.

Review Contract Terms

As a Hollywood real estate agent, it is important to pay attention to each detail when reviewing contract terms to ensure that the transaction goes smoothly for your clients. Start by thoroughly examining the terms and conditions outlined in the contract, including deadlines, obligations, and any potential contingencies.

Make sure to verify that all parties involved have signed the contract and that it is legally binding. Double-check details about the property to be bought or sold such as the price, address and any other special conditions.

Review the contract’s financial terms, including the deposit, payment schedule and any fees, commissions or other charges that may be involved. Ensure that all financial terms are clearly outlined and agreed upon by both parties.

Check for any liability or risk that may have been mentioned in the agreement, such as insurance responsibilities, disclosure requirements or inspections. Before signing the contract, it is important to address any concerns.

Communicate with your clients effectively during the contract review, and give them updates and explanations when needed. Be prepared to seek legal counsel or negotiate terms if there are any discrepancies.

As a Hollywood realtor, your attention for detail and careful review of contract clauses can help protect the interests of your clients and ensure a successful transaction.

Understanding Market Trends

Understanding market trends is crucial for any real estate agent in Hollywood. Anticipating market shifts can give agents an edge in the marketplace and help them serve their clients better. Market trends refer to the overall direction in which the real estate market is moving, whether it be in terms of prices, sales volume, inventory levels, or other factors.

Keep track of the historical data to understand market trends. By analyzing past trends and patterns, agents can make informed predictions on future market conditions. Agents can use this information to help their clients decide when to buy and sell property at what price.

Staying informed of current economic conditions is also important for understanding market trends. Factors such as interest rates, unemployment rates, and consumer confidence can all impact the real estate market. By staying current on economic trends and market conditions, agents can better determine how these factors will affect the market.

Furthermore, agents should also be aware of local market trends specific to Hollywood. Factors such as new developments, infrastructure projects, and changes in demographics can all impact the real estate market in this area. Agents who are aware of local trends can tailor their marketing strategies to meet the demands of Hollywood clients.

In conclusion, understanding the market trends is important for Hollywood real estate agents. By analyzing historic data, staying informed on economic conditions and keeping track of the local trends, real estate agents can make better decisions and provide a better service to clients.
